The identity of the dead body found on the bank of Kankai Mai river in Kotihome, Kankai municipality-4 of Jhapa has been revealed on Sunday.
The body of a man aged about 60-65 years was found on the bank of My River.
District Police Office Jhapa said that the dead body belonged to the son of 70-year-old Garzman Tamang, a resident of Ilam Municipality-10 Godak, Dawa Tamang.
The body of the deceased is currently kept in the Provincial Hospital, Bhadrapur, according to police sources.
